Created in 2014 to finally make a wine to go with the famous…Tarte Tatin! In Reuilly, we like Pinot Gris, it gives us wines with a nice fruit but little acidity. That’s why we planted a third of Pinot Blanc to bring the necessary freshness to the elaboration of sparkling wines. Manual harvest, Ancestral Method vinification (it undergoes only one alcoholic fermentation), manual bottling without preliminary filtration. Zero Dosage, Extra Brut.

📝 Wine tasting notes
A fine and delicate nose with notes of fresh fruit like wild peach (the famous ‘pêche de vigne’). The bubbles are fine but can vary from one bottle to another! It’s the magic of ancestral methods of fermentation, each bottle is unique! The mouth is fresh, straight and vivid.
